Update: Only about a year before they start falling apart

Update (December 2019): After 3.5 years these sheets have multiple tears (in random middle places, not at the seams). I tried to fix it with a sewing machine but it only works for a month or two before the crack starts. I had two of these that I rotated back and forth. So if you buy just one, you'll have about 1.5 years before they have multiple breaks. Not terrible durability, but not great either. I still like their feel - they're pretty cool and smooth (compared to other cotton sheets). Initial review: $25 each, that's fine. I've had them for two years now. I really like her, I have no complaints. It can be difficult to find a king size black sheet that I like. There are two problems with them. First, I have an 8 inch memory foam mattress (just foam, no mattress) and they are just _a bit_ too short. One page is always short. It's not a problem because it's only about an inch and doesn't really cause any problems, but I wish they were a little bigger. They could be better for a 7 inch mattress. Second, two years later I had to take out a sewing machine to fix a seam that looked like it was about to tear. As I am changing two sets of these kits it means that after about a year of use a small repair was needed. I like that they are elastic all around. All in all they fit my needs and I would buy them again for the price I paid. But if they were more expensive I would really consider competing options.
